Effective Interest Method
An accounting technique for calculating interest expense on bonds that amortizes discount or premium over the life of the bonds.
Straight-line Method
A depreciation technique that allocates an equal portion of the value of an asset over its useful life, used to gradually reduce the asset's book value.
Par Value
A nominal value or face value given to a share of stock at the time of its issuance, often used for legal and accounting purposes.
Market Rate
The market rate is the prevailing interest rate available in the marketplace or the current price of a commodity, security, or currency.
